Why invoice approvals become a strategic bottleneck
Executives often see invoice delays as an accounts payable efficiency issue, but the root cause is usually fragmented process ownership. Approval logic may depend on purchase order matching, goods receipt confirmation, cost center validation, tax treatment, contract terms, project allocation or service acceptance. When these controls live in separate systems or are interpreted differently by each team, finance becomes the final checkpoint for unresolved operational ambiguity. That creates a queue of exceptions rather than a controlled approval process. Workflow intelligence addresses this by making approval decisions context-aware. Instead of routing every invoice through the same path, the process adapts based on risk, amount, supplier profile, matching status, business unit and policy thresholds. This reduces unnecessary human touchpoints while preserving control where judgment is required.

Core design principle: automate the decision, not just the task
Many automation programs fail because they focus on moving work faster without improving how decisions are made. A routed invoice is still delayed if approvers lack the information needed to act. Modern finance design therefore starts with decision points: Is the invoice matched or unmatched? Is the variance within tolerance? Does the supplier require additional compliance checks? Is the spend within delegated authority? Should the invoice be auto-approved, escalated or parked for investigation? Once these decisions are modeled explicitly, workflow orchestration becomes far more effective. Odoo can support this through configurable approval paths and accounting controls, while API-first integration can enrich each decision with upstream and downstream business data. This is where workflow intelligence creates value: fewer generic queues, more policy-based outcomes and clearer accountability.
A target operating model for approvals and exception resolution
| Process stage | Traditional pattern | Modernized pattern | Business impact |
|---|---|---|---|
| Invoice intake | Email inboxes and manual forwarding | Centralized capture with structured metadata and document controls | Faster triage and better traceability |
| Matching and validation | Manual PO and receipt checks | Automated policy checks against purchasing and receiving data | Lower review effort and fewer avoidable exceptions |
| Approval routing | Static chains based on habit | Dynamic routing by amount, entity, risk and delegated authority | Shorter cycle times with stronger control |
| Exception handling | Shared mailbox and ad hoc follow-up | Categorized exception queues with ownership and SLA timers | Higher accountability and faster resolution |
| Escalation and oversight | Manual reminders and status meetings | Event-driven alerts, dashboards and audit-ready logs | Improved visibility and governance |
The target operating model should separate straight-through processing from managed exceptions. Low-risk, fully matched invoices should move with minimal intervention. High-risk or ambiguous invoices should enter a structured exception path with clear ownership, due dates and evidence requirements. This distinction matters because many enterprises over-control routine invoices and under-govern exceptions. A better model uses workflow orchestration to reserve human attention for the cases that genuinely require judgment. It also aligns finance with procurement, operations and business unit leaders by making exception categories visible and measurable. Over time, this creates a feedback loop for policy refinement, supplier improvement and process redesign.
Architecture choices that shape business outcomes
There is no single architecture for finance workflow intelligence, but there are clear trade-offs. An ERP-centric design keeps logic close to the transaction system and can simplify governance, especially when Odoo is the operational system of record for purchasing and accounting. This approach works well when approval rules are stable and the integration landscape is moderate. A middleware-led design is often better when invoice data, approvals and exception signals span multiple enterprise platforms. Middleware can normalize events, orchestrate cross-system actions and reduce tight coupling. API Gateways, REST APIs and Webhooks become important when external procurement suites, supplier networks or document services must participate in the process. Event-driven architecture is especially valuable for exception resolution because it reacts to business events such as receipt confirmation, supplier response, budget release or manager reassignment without waiting for batch updates. The right choice depends less on technical preference and more on governance, system ownership and the pace of business change.
| Architecture option | Best fit | Advantages | Trade-offs |
|---|---|---|---|
| ERP-centric orchestration | Organizations with Odoo as primary finance and purchasing platform | Simpler control model, fewer moving parts, strong transactional context | Can become rigid if many external systems drive decisions |
| Middleware-led orchestration | Complex enterprises with multiple source systems | Better cross-system coordination, reusable integrations, easier event handling | Requires stronger integration governance and observability |
| Hybrid event-driven model | Enterprises balancing ERP control with distributed operations | Responsive exception handling, scalable automation, clearer decoupling | Needs disciplined event design and ownership |
Where Odoo capabilities fit without overengineering
Odoo should be used where it directly improves control, visibility and execution. Accounting provides the financial backbone for invoice validation, posting and payment readiness. Purchase adds the purchase order and vendor context needed for matching and variance checks. Documents can centralize invoice records and supporting evidence, while Approvals can formalize sign-off where policy requires explicit authorization. Automation Rules, Server Actions and Scheduled Actions can support time-based reminders, status transitions and policy-driven triggers when used carefully. The key is to avoid turning the ERP into a catch-all integration hub if the enterprise landscape is broader than Odoo. In those cases, Odoo should remain the authoritative finance platform while middleware or an orchestration layer handles cross-system coordination. This preserves maintainability and reduces the risk of embedding brittle logic in too many places.
How AI-assisted Automation improves exception resolution
AI-assisted Automation is most valuable in exception-heavy finance processes, not in replacing core accounting controls. It can help classify exception types, summarize missing information, recommend next actions and draft communications to suppliers or internal approvers. AI Copilots can support finance analysts by surfacing related purchase orders, receipt discrepancies, prior approval history and policy references in one view. Agentic AI may be relevant in tightly governed scenarios where an AI agent can gather evidence across systems, propose a resolution path and trigger the next workflow step subject to human approval. If an enterprise uses OpenAI, Azure OpenAI or another approved model platform, the design should emphasize retrieval of governed enterprise context rather than open-ended generation. RAG can be useful for policy lookup, contract clause retrieval or supplier-specific guidance, but it should not be treated as a substitute for deterministic approval rules. The business value comes from reducing investigation time and improving consistency, while keeping final financial accountability with designated roles.
- Use AI for triage, summarization and recommendation, not for uncontrolled financial decision making.
- Keep approval thresholds, segregation of duties and posting controls deterministic and auditable.
- Apply Identity and Access Management so AI tools only access the records and policies each role is permitted to see.
- Log prompts, outputs and workflow actions where AI influences exception handling or user recommendations.
Governance, compliance and risk controls executives should insist on
Finance automation succeeds when governance is designed into the workflow, not added after deployment. Approval matrices must align with delegated authority and segregation of duties. Exception categories should map to accountable owners, evidence requirements and escalation windows. Identity and Access Management should ensure that approvers, analysts and shared service teams only see the invoices and actions relevant to their role. Logging, Monitoring and Observability are essential because invoice delays often stem from silent integration failures, stale approval assignments or unprocessed events. Compliance requirements vary by industry and geography, but the principle is consistent: every automated action should be explainable, traceable and reversible where appropriate. Common implementation mistakes that slow ROI
- Automating the current approval maze instead of simplifying policy and ownership first.
- Treating all exceptions as equal rather than separating high-volume routine issues from high-risk cases.
- Embedding approval logic across too many systems, making change control difficult and audits harder.
- Ignoring upstream data quality in purchase orders, receipts, supplier records and cost center structures.
- Launching without operational dashboards, alerting and exception aging metrics.
- Using AI features without governance boundaries, human review points and documented accountability.
These mistakes are costly because they create the appearance of automation without improving throughput or control. The strongest programs begin with policy rationalization, process segmentation and measurable service objectives. They also define who owns exception resolution outside finance, since many invoice issues originate in procurement, receiving or business operations. A workflow platform can route work, but it cannot compensate for unclear accountability.
A phased roadmap for enterprise adoption
A practical roadmap starts with visibility, not full autonomy. Phase one should establish a baseline: invoice volumes, approval cycle times, exception categories, rework causes, aging patterns and payment risk exposure. Phase two should standardize approval policies and exception ownership across entities or business units. Phase three should implement workflow orchestration for the highest-friction scenarios, typically unmatched invoices, variance handling and escalations. Phase four can extend into AI-assisted exception triage, supplier communication support and operational intelligence dashboards. For larger enterprises, cloud-native architecture may become relevant when orchestration services, integration middleware and analytics components need independent scaling. Kubernetes, Docker, PostgreSQL and Redis are only relevant if the organization is operating a broader automation platform and needs enterprise scalability, resilience and controlled deployment patterns. They are not the starting point; they are enablers when process scope and transaction volume justify them.
How to evaluate ROI without relying on vanity metrics
The most credible ROI model combines efficiency, control and working-capital outcomes. Efficiency includes reduced manual touches, lower exception investigation time and fewer approval handoffs. Control includes improved audit readiness, stronger policy adherence and better segregation of duties. Financial impact may include fewer late-payment penalties, improved discount capture where relevant and reduced operational disruption from unresolved supplier issues. Executives should also measure organizational effects: fewer status meetings, less dependency on individual approvers and better transparency for shared services and business units. Business Intelligence and Operational Intelligence can help here by exposing exception trends, bottleneck owners and policy failure patterns. The goal is not to claim unrealistic savings. It is to create a repeatable management system where finance leaders can see which automation decisions are improving throughput and which process conditions still require redesign.
